		<description><![CDATA[On Thursday night, the Penguins and their mob of fans invaded Raleigh.&#160; They used blitzkrieg tactics to take a 2-0 lead just five and a half minutes into the game, and it looked like they would have their way with the host Hurricanes.&#160; However, the Hurricanes fought back and ultimately emerged with a 4-3 overtime win.&#160; The sea of powder blue sweater-clad fans, who were boisterous during the game, left in silence while the Hurricanes fans reclaimed their own barn. 


Justin Peters, who faced 40 shots in the game, looked shaky at times.&#160; In the end, though, he earned his fourth win in five tries thanks to some outstanding work in the third frame.


Brian Pothier, who was part of the return on the Joe Corvo trade, scored his first Hurricanes goal to win the game very early in the overtime period.&#160;]]></description>

		<description><![CDATA[from Elliott Pap of the Vancouver Sun, 

The boys are back in town and going through their checklist.


Kiss wife, pat dog, change diapers, throw dirty underwear in laundry, fall asleep on couch, wake up, stretch arms and say: “Well, as far as 14-game road trips go, that was one of the better ones.”


Or maybe it will be the only one. In any case, the Vancouver Canucks emerged from six weeks on the road  broken up by that Olympic thing  sitting atop the Northwest Division and with a playoff spot almost secured.


The Canucks did some interesting work on the 8-5-1 odyssey. Most notably, they began it by coming back from three goals down in the Centre of the Universe to shock the Maple Leafs 5-3 on national TV, outscoring Brian Burke’s Buds 4-0 in the final period.


They also came back to win after being down two goals in Boston, Columbus and Columbus again.

		<description><![CDATA[from Alan Maki of the Globe and Mail, 

What if matters were reversed and it was Pittsburgh’s Sidney Crosby felled by a shoulder to his head? What if the Bruins target him in next Thursday’s game? Try to imagine the outrage if Crosby should be sidelined for any length of time, including the playoffs.


This is not a comfortable spot for the NHL, not when a Cooke suspension would have calmed things and prevented a steady cry from veteran NHLers such as Bill Guerin and Vincent Lecavalier calling for a ban on head shots. What we have instead is what we’re hearing and reading: The Bruins are ticked, their fans want revenge.


It’s a bad mix – dangerous, noxious, regrettable. And the game looms ever larger.
